Survey of H3K18 lactylation, from @Eva_Galle_, Wong, @adhideb, @vonMeyenn & co. The mark is present in many human and mouse cell types. It is present at active promoters and enhancers, and distribution is similar, but not identical, to H3K27ac https://t.co/WZvO0vi7z6
